TICKET-4412: Catalog cache invalidation broken on staging. The Plumora catalog service is serving stale product prices because the purge webhook from Cartwheel CMS never fires — staging env points at the prod invalidation endpoint, which rejects the request. Fix: update CACHE_PURGE_URL in staging's env file and rotate the purge token, since the old one leaked into build logs. Restart the catalog workers after the change. The new token line for staging.env should read as follows, right below this sentence.

vault entry, fadup-tagag: RELAY_SECRET8=2fd92179

Subject: DR drill — SDK parity check

Team,

Drill for Larkspool runs Thursday. Before failover, I need sign-off that the Kestrel-JS and Kestrel-Go client SDKs are at feature parity: retry semantics, pagination cursors, and the new idempotency header. Go still lags on streaming reconnects — confirm or flag in review. If parity fails, we abort and reschedule.

During the drill, the standby region unlocks the config vault manually. To save time, the on-call binder should already contain the recovery passphrase printed below.

recovery phrase for tadup-hahog: wendor-druael

## SDK Parity Contacts

When customers report that the Lumenary Java SDK supports a feature missing from the Python SDK (or vice versa), please first check the parity matrix on the Driftwell wiki, which is updated every sprint. Confirmed gaps should be logged with version numbers and a reproduction snippet. For parity questions or to request a roadmap update, write to the SDK guild here.

pager mailbox: sorael.druwyn@tolvaqsys.corp